Post by: mbailey on September 30, 2011, 06:53:44 PM
I grew up hunting in PA. When i was younger  :old: we would kick out dozens  of them and limiting out on them was all but guarenteed. Not any more unfortunately, pesticides and foxes have really taken their toll. Last wild one I saw (truly wild and not released by the game commision) was about 10 years ago. Shame really, beautiful birds, and really fun to hunt.
